This role requires a dedicated QSHE Manager to oversee quality, safety, health, and environmental standards within an industrial / manufacturing environment. The position is based in Gatwick and offers an excellent opportunity to drive compliance and improve operational standards.

Client Details

The hiring company is a well-established organisation within the industrial / manufacturing sector. Known for its structured approach, the company operates as part of a small-sized team that values effective processes and compliance.

Description

  • Oversee all quality, safety, health, and environmental (QSHE) policies and procedures to ensure compliance with regulations.
  • Develop and implement effective QSHE systems and strategies to enhance operational performance.
  • Conduct regular audits, risk assessments, and inspections to identify areas for improvement.
  • Provide guidance and training to staff on QSHE practices and responsibilities.
  • Monitor and report on key QSHE metrics and performance indicators.
  • Ensure adherence to industry standards and best practices within the manufacturing environment.
  • Collaborate with teams to address and resolve any QSHE-related issues promptly.
  • Act as the key point of contact for external audits and regulatory bodies.

Profile

  • Minimum 5 years' relevant industry experience.
  • A member of the Institute of Occupational Safety and Health (IOSH).
  • A relevant professional qualification e.g. NEBOSH General Certificate.
  • Experience of Health, Safety, Environmental and Quality Management systems.
  • Extensive knowledge of Health, Safety and Environmental legislation and best practice.
  • Holds appropriate professional qualification such as ISO lead auditor, OHSAS Chartered Environmentalist etc.
